Sink into comfort with the latest collection of luxe sheets by Italian brand Frette. This season, the focus is on jacquard, with woven patterns on soft Egyptian cotton making for a lushly tactile collection.

A particular standout, the Pixel range features an interplay of squares and lines – a modern take on the punch cards first used in jacquard looms – set against a lustrous sateen finish. B1 Takashimaya, Ngee Ann City.

IN GOOD FORM

Leather sofas are a dime a dozen. Putting a different spin on the classic cowskin couch, Hong Kong designer brand Giormani has given its new Diamante Sofa a hexagonal form.

To further set it apart, chief designer Kelvin Ng has covered the sofa’s surface with geometric panels of leather, creating a multi-faceted effect. Customers can choose from different colours to create a variety of combinations. Level 2 Liang Court, 177 River Valley Road.

SMART DESIGN

Stylishly mixing cool metals with earthy materials like wood and brick, the industrial-chic look has become a modern classic in interior design. Now, fans of this home-design style can get the television to match.

The Beovision 14, the latest design by Danish electronics brand Bang & Olufsen, sees antireflection glass framed by sleek aluminium, while an oak wood panel provides warm contrast. Geek-out options include smart software that lets you share your favourite movies, photos and tunes from a mobile phone or tablet to the Beovision 14. Available in either 40 inches or 55 inches. www.bang-olufsen.com.
